I was excited about this cookbook since I make soup once a week. However, of the three recipes I've tried, two had faulty instructions. Apparently the recipes were compiled as a benefit for a not-for-profit, and not tested. For example, the porcini and chicken chowder directs you to soak the porcini mushrooms and "set aside", and then they are never put into the soup. I tried to contact the publisher to get the complete, correct recipe, and was told that my request would be forwarded to the team that worked on the book, but a month later I still don't have the correct recipe. Another recipe directed you to start a step 15 minutes before the recipe was to be done, but then required 30 minutes of cooking. So was the idea to have the stew overcooked by 15 minutes? One recipe of the three I tried was complete and correct, and turned out fine. I won't be trying any more!

Soup's On! includes 75 tempting and delicious recipes from some of world's most respected chefs and cookingteachers. Highlights include creamy vegetable soups, enticing seafood soups, and hearty classic stews. Plus, a portion of the proceeds will go to NextCourse, a nonprofit organization that advocates the importance of healthy food for the physical and mental well-being of adults and children. With Soup's On!, readers will not only nourish themselves, they'll be feeding others as well.
Recipes from celebrated chefs: Jacques Ppin, Alice Waters, Thomas Keller, Charlie Trotter, and more!
